How can I enable and set up one-time passwords for my cryptocurrency exchange account?
I want to enhance the security of my cryptocurrency exchange account by enabling one-time passwords. How can I enable and set up one-time passwords for my account? What are the steps involved?
3 answers
- Tsubasa OozoraApr 18, 2025 · a year agoEnabling one-time passwords for your cryptocurrency exchange account is a great way to add an extra layer of security. To enable and set up one-time passwords, follow these steps: 1. Log in to your cryptocurrency exchange account. 2. Go to the security settings or account settings section. 3. Look for the option to enable two-factor authentication (2FA) or one-time passwords. 4. Choose the one-time password option and follow the instructions provided. 5. Download a one-time password app like Google Authenticator or Authy on your smartphone. 6. Scan the QR code provided by the exchange with the one-time password app. 7. Once the QR code is scanned, the app will generate a unique one-time password for your account. 8. Enter the one-time password into the exchange's website or app to complete the setup. By enabling one-time passwords, you'll have an additional layer of security that helps protect your cryptocurrency exchange account from unauthorized access.
